Summary The presence of cell-mediated immunity to dermatophytin antigens was studied in 63 patients infected with dermatophytes and in 31 uninfected controls using intracutaneous tests and the leukocyte migration agarose test (LMAT). Twenty-eight patients (44 %) showed delayed skin reactions to the dermatophytin antigens, while no delayed skin reactions were found in the selected non-infected controls. The dermatophytin antigens were found to cross-react with each other in the intracutaneous test. Twenty-three patients (43 %) showed inhibition in LMAT with the dermatophytin antigen while none of the controls showed inhibition. The results of the reactions in intracutaneous tests and in LMAT correlated well with each other both in patients and in controls. No correlation was found between the migration index and the size of the delayed cutaneous reaction to the corresponding antigen. It was found that the ability to develop the cell-mediated immunity correlated with the course of the dermatophytosis; repeated infections occurred in patients who showed poor responses to intracutaneous tests and to LMAT. The low proportion of patients exhibiting delayed cutaneous reactivity and migration inhibition in LMAT, limits the diagnostic value of these procedures. They have value in assessing the prognosis of the dermatophytosis. The efficacy, safety and tolerability of calcipotriol cream was compared with betamethasone 17-valerate cream in the treatment of plaque-type psoriasis in a multicentre double-blind, parallel group study. Patients with stable mild-to-moderate chronic disease were randomized to treatment with either calcipotriol, 50 micrograms/g, in a cream formulation (210 patients) or betamethasone 17-valerate cream, 1 mg/g (211 patients). After a wash-out period of 2 weeks, the treatment was applied twice daily, without occlusion, for 8 weeks or to complete clearing. The severity of psoriasis was assessed using the PASI at baseline and after 4 and 8 weeks treatment. The mean percentage reduction of PASI from baseline to end of treatment was 47.8% in the calcipotriol group and 45.4% in the betamethasone group. The reduction from baseline was highly significant in both groups, but the difference between the groups was not significant. There was a difference in the reduction in thickness of the lesions in favour of calcipotriol. The investigator's as well as the patient's overall assessment of treatment response at end of treatment showed no difference between the two treatment groups. Treatment-related adverse events were more frequent with calcipotriol than betamethasone. Lesional/perilesional irritation was reported in 16% and 9% (P = 0.03), and facial irritation in 10% and 0.5% (P < 0.001), respectively. No change was found in serum levels of calcium. Calcipotriol in a cream formulation was effective, safe, well-tolerated, and equal in effect to betamethasone valerate cream.
There are conflicting reports in the literature about the existence of arteriovenous shunting in legs with chronic venous insufficiency. Using duplex scanning, we have earlier shown that there is lowered peripheral resistance in the arteries of legs with venous ulcer together with premature venous filling in angiography. In the present study we investigated the peripheral resistance in the arteries of 16 legs with chronic venous insufficiency without present ulcer. We compared the results with those obtained from 12 healthy legs and from 18 legs with venous ulcer. There was a highly significant inverse correlation between the severity of chronic venous insufficiency and the peripheral resistance in the popliteal, the dorsal pedal and the posterior tibial arteries (p < 0.001). These results suggest that there is arteriovenous shunting in legs with chronic venous insufficiency and that this phenomenon correlates with the degree of chronic venous insufficiency.
Objective: To investigate the skin laser Doppler flux (LDF) in legs with severe chronic venous insufficiency (CVI). Design: Comparison of the legs with severe CVI with the healthy legs and with the patients' contralateral legs. Setting: Department of Dermatology, University of Turku, Turku, Finland. Patients and control subjects: Ten patients and eight age-matched subjects with healthy legs. Interventions: A single treatment using intermittent pneumatic compression (IPC) of 45 min duration. Main outcome measures: Laser Doppler flowmetry with the subjects in a recumbent and a sitting position. Results: The LDF values were higher for the legs with severe CVI than for the legs of healthy subjects ( p<0.001 in a recumbent and p<0.01 in a sitting position). A single IPC increased the LDF in a recumbent position in the patients' legs with severe CVI ( p=0.019) but had no significant effect on the LDF value in the sitting position. The venoarteriolar response was significantly better in the legs with severe CVI than in the legs of healthy subjects ( p<0.05). Conclusions: The LDF is increased in legs with severe CVI and a single IPC further increases it in a recumbent position. The venoarteriolar response is not impaired in legs with severe CVI.
A woman presented with palmar pustulosis and deep chest pain in association with osteitic lesions in the lower part of the sternum. Propionibacterium acnes was isolated and grew in pure culture from 6 surgically obtained bone specimens. The patient received clindamycin treatment for 6 months. Synovitis in both her wrists persisted and, based on a clinical suspicion of seronegative rheumatoid arthritis, she was treated with intramuscular gold and methotrexate with no apparent benefit. Subsequently, she was diagnosed with SAPHO syndrome (synovitis, acne, pustulosis, hyperostosis, and osteomyelitis). Our patient provides further data on the potential association between P. acnes and SAPHO syndrome.
The prevalence of leg ulcers varies from 0.6% to 1.15% in women 65 to 84 years of age and from 0.3% to 0.5% in men of similar age.' Most of the leg ulcers (80% to 90%) are of venous origin. Because local treatment is not always effective.r uncomplicated leg ulcers (ulcers without cellulitis or osteomyelitis) are often treated with systemic antimicrobial agents. Although short-term antimicrobial therapy is ineffective.P preliminary evidence indicates that long-term ciprofloxacin therapy may be beneficial. 6 However, placebo-controlled trials with standardized local treatment, including compression bandages, have not been performed.
Irritant contact dermatitis caused by occupational contact with nitroglycerin has been known since the end of the last century, Nitroglycerin is an allergen, and the transdermal drug deliver; systems for nitroglycerin recently used to treat angina pectoris have sensitized 4 patients with allergic contact dermatitis caused by nitroglycerin from explosives are described, and I patient who was sensitized by transdermal nitroplaster. On patch testing dynamite and/or the explosive components nitroglycerin, ethylene glycol dinitrate and dinitrotoluene gave allergic reactions. The following concentration and vehicles are suggested for patch testing: nitroglycerin 0.5–2% pet., dinitrotoluene and ethylene glycol dinitrate 0.1–0.5% pet., Persons exposed to nitroglycerin at work should try to avoid skin contact by using protective gloves. It is advisable that those who have become allergic to nitroglycerin should wear disposable protective gloves when handling explosives.
We present two patients, a 20-year-old female and an 18-year-old male, who suffered from persistent solid facial edema as a complication of acne vulgaris. They were treated with isotretinoin with moderate response and thereafter with lymph massage with further response. The female patient also received clofazimine with good response.
Forty-three patients with lichen planus (LP) were treated with either oral methoxsalen PUVA (10 cases), bath methoxsalen PUVA (13 cases) or no PUVA (20 cases). In the bath treatment series, a good or excellent clearing of the lesions was registered in 10 out of 13 cases after courses of 8-46 irradiations, while in the orally medicated group only 5 out of 10 had a similar response after 8-30 irradiations. In addition, 11 of the 23 PUVA-treated patients showed progressive improvement of their condition during the first few months after PUVA therapy. A clinical follow-up study was made 15 and 10 months later in the oral and bath PUVA groups, respectively, and at 10 months in the no-PUVA group. Six of the 23 PUVA-treated patients (23%) were found to be totally clear, but the remaining 17 patients (74%) had clinical signs of LP. Eleven of the 20 no-PUVA-treated patients (55%) showed total clearing. It is concluded that while both oral and bath methoxsalen PUVA regimens have a distinct immediate (1-2 months) clearing effect on LP, the late outcome of the rash is not better than with no UV treatment; PUVA treatment may possibly even prolong the ultimate course of LP.

Four patients who were suffering from typical lichen amyloidosus were treated with etretinate (Tigason®). Itching was relieved in all cases within 2 weeks. The lesions were completely cleared in three cases within 10-20 weeks and markedly improved in one case. No amyloid material could be detected in skin biopsies taken after the treatment period of several months. No immediate relapses were observed after discontinuation of the etretinate treatment.
We studied skin test reactivity to five commonly used antigens by testing 150 healthy adults. The delayed hypersensitivity (DH) skin test is widely used to assess the immune status of patients. The battery of antigens suitable for use may vary in different countries, but the reactivity to the antigens in our population did not differ remarkably from reports of other authors. The reactivity rates were: candida 32.7%, mumps 86%, streptokinase-streptodornase (SK-SD) 70%, trichophyton 0% and tuberculin 58.7%. Sixteen of the subjects were retested after 2 weeks. Only eight of them showed unchanged reactions to all five antigens. Specific IgG antibody concentrations measured by enzyme-linked immunosorbent assay (ELISA) against each of the five antigens in the serum of 42 subjects before and after testing showed great inter-individual variation. The antibody concentration did not correlate with the DH skin test results, but the testing itself increased the production of anti-mumps- and anti-SK-SD-antibodies.
